Is this your car or are you thinking of buying? In any case this is a classic www.kbb.com "private party' value minus 50%. That re-built title follows the car for the rest of it's life. The old albatross around the neck. A lot depends on the reason for the title too. Flood cars can be a real nightmare at any price, yet an accident car with no chassis or frame damage might be a consideration.
In my zip code this car is a $20,000 car all day long with those ultra low miles, but with the bad title, a $10,000 car. If you are looking to buy the car and if you absolutely love the C5 I wouldn't pass it up for $11,000 or $12,000 but that's your call. That extra $$ won't hurt you if you keep the car for a few years or longer. If you are selling, ask whatever you feel comfortable with but expect pricing in this same ballpark.
